Fiber Laser Buying Tips: Features, Power, & More
Selecting a appropriate fiber laser can seem overwhelming, but understanding key factors simplifies the process. First, consider the planned application; various tasks require varying power levels. Lower ratings, typically from 10-50W, function well for etching delicate surfaces like plastics or thin metals. Increased power choices, 50W and beyond, are vital for cutting thicker stock. Apart from power, review the device’s wavelength; typical wavelengths include 1064nm, but specialized materials may benefit from different wavelengths.
